带你理解输入输出缓存区(超详解)
标签: 缓存
getch直接从键盘获取键值,不等待用户按回车,只要用户按一个键,_getch就立刻结束输入了,换言之,不需要将输入的字符保存在缓存区,也就是说,输入一个字符,它马上读取。这是因为_getch相当于无缓存的getchar(或者...
标签: 缓存
getch直接从键盘获取键值,不等待用户按回车,只要用户按一个键,_getch就立刻结束输入了,换言之,不需要将输入的字符保存在缓存区,也就是说,输入一个字符,它马上读取。这是因为_getch相当于无缓存的getchar(或者...
NULL 博文链接:https://chendaiming.iteye.com/blog/2164044
主要介绍了node Buffer缓存区常见操作,涉及node.js操作Buffer缓存的创建、写入、读取、转换等相关实现技巧,需要的朋友可以参考下
在做项目时,发现C#串口经常会发生丢帧的情况,在发送/接收大量数据时,...因此,在对比了各种缓存处理办法的基础上,做了这个小程序。经过实测,完全可以应对48byte/5ms的数据量。这个小程序只做了接收部分,仅供参考~
在C语言中,我们常常需要去清空缓存区,对于缓存区清空的重要性,接下来我们进行具体的说明。首先我们先解释一下缓存区。1.缓存区C语言中的缓冲区又称为缓存,它是内存空间的一部分。也就是说,在内存空间中预留了...
浏览器缓存(Brower Caching)是浏览器对之前请求过的文件进行缓存,以便下一次访问时重复使用,节省带宽,提高访问速度,降低服务器压力。http缓存机制主要在http响应头中设定,响应头中相关字段为Expires、Cache-...
2. getchar会忽略回车符 当用户在键盘上输入一个字符时,通常会按下回车键,这会将字符和回车符一起发送到输入缓冲区。如果不希望回车符被读取为字符之一 可以在...这里提一个:这种方法可以称为万能清空缓存区御语句。
标签: 大数据
缓冲区buffer缓存区的作用Python中的缓冲缓存区的类型2.缓存cache缓存的适用场景缓存的三种模式Python中的缓存 缓冲区与缓存(buffer与cache) 1.缓冲区buffer 缓冲区(buffer),它是内存空间的一部分。也就是说,在...
然后等待下次一块处理,但是发现我们的缓存区已经用完了,就永远也无法再接收到余下的信息,造成的结果就是Socket彻底堵塞瘫痪。,这个缓存空间需要我们定义一个大小,上篇文章中我们定义的缓存空间的大小。到这里新...
标签: 操作系统
江畔何人初见月?江月何年初照人?
标签: java
缓存区是内存和cpu之间的存储区,用来存储cpu多次从内存读取到的数据,多次读取同一变量,就会将该变量放到缓存区中,当再次调用时直接从缓存区取,不从内存中取,当内存中该变量改变时,这种情况会导致内存不可见...
C语言的读取是通过缓冲区的形式,即键盘-->缓冲区-->读取。故存在清理缓冲区以达到目的的问题 。 int main() { char password[20] = { 0 }; printf("请输入密码:"); scanf("%s",password);//scanf和...
详细介绍了基于数组实现简单数据缓存区(简单队列)的方法,可以很方便应用于CAN、串口、LIN、RS485、以太网等需要对历史数据缓存的场合。
帧缓存区
版本库之间的关系:我们建立的项目文件夹就是工作区,在初始化git(git init)版本库之后会生成一个 .git文件,可以将该文件理解成git的版本库repository,.git文件里面还有很多文件其中有一个index文件就是缓存区也叫...
其实好多大佬都写了有关清除缓存区的博客,这里我整理一下, 感谢 宇哲_安菲尔德 大佬的大部分博文 感谢紫红的泪 大佬的大部分博文 感谢C语言中文网 下面进入正题,先了解一下缓存区 文章目录缓存区清空缓存区1、...
缓存区除了会记录下已执行区的所有操作,还可以通过多选操作将多张图像用于多输入算法,除此之外,还提供了目标检测、三通道图像拆分为RGB, HSV, YUV三个单通道功能。用户可以按照顺序的执行算法组合,已执行区会从...
缓存(Cache)就是数据交换的 缓中区,俗称的缓存就是缓冲区内的数据。
1.缓存区的制作 2 改善上述缓存区 3 缓存区的实现 1.FIFO (First Input First Output)一种先进先出的数据缓存器,先进入的数据先从FIFO缓存器中读出,与RAM相比没有外部读写地址线,使用比较简单,但只能顺序写入...
清理TCP Socket的接收缓存区,防止Receive() 函数接收到过时数据
标准输入。
为检测出缓存区溢出的发生和预防攻击者利用缓存区溢出漏洞进行攻击,研究人员提出了各种各样的检测和预防技术。首先介绍了缓存区溢出的四种攻击方式,将主流的缓存区溢出检测和预防技术进行了分类,介绍了每一类的...
用getchar函数清除缓存区
情况一:知晓缓存区中数据的大小 这种情况应该就不用多说了,直接循环的把数据都读取出来就行了。 情况二:不知道缓存区中数据的大小 方案一 close一次socket,这个方案有效是有效,但这样的小问题还不至于如此...
在C语言中,我们常常需要去清空缓存区,对于缓存区清空的重要性,接下来我们进行具体的说明。 首先我们先解释一下缓存区。1.缓存区C语言中的缓冲区又称为缓存,它是内存空间的一部分。 也就是说,在内存空间中...
1、spinOnce不是指执行一次callback,而是执行当前缓存区中msg的数量。 2、callback取的是缓存区队列中最早接收的数据。 3、callback缓存区是先进先出的队列格式。
情况一:知晓缓存区中数据的大小 这种情况应该就不用多说了,直接循环的把数据都读取出来就行了。 情况二:不知道缓存区中数据的大小 方案一 close一次socket,这个方案有效是有效,但这样的小问题还不至于如此...
git ls-files 查看暂存区中文件信息 二、参数信息,括号里是简写 --cached (-c) 查看暂存区中文件,git ls-files 命令默认是此命令 --midified (-m)查看修改的文件 --delete (-d)查看删除过的文件 --other ...